Description
Managing money by establishing and following a budget is a crucial life skill that will help students grow into a lifetime of financial responsibility. Budgets and their usefulness are explained through accessible language. Readers will learn how to prioritize needs and wants and will learn tips for creating, adjusting, and sticking to a budget that will help them reach their financial goals.
